Took delivery of my new Kioti DK40se gear yesterday. I bought it from Batchelders Sales in Lebanon Maine, Dick and his staff were great. I had been in to the dealership a month ago and spoke with him and got a price. I was not able to sell my other tractor until a month later. When I returned they gave me the same deal as before and they even had to locate a tractor for me as they had sold their last dk40 prior to my return. They located the tractor picked it up put on the cutting edge and delivered it. I never had to go back to the dealership they brought all the paperwork to me on delivery. I didn't even inquire about bucket hooks as I was going to weld my own on, but upon arrival it had bucket hooks already welded on. I'll post some picture tomorrow

what grade hook did they attach? I'm just curious if it was 39 or 70 and chinese or U.S. There are pletny of posts on this site about hooks and chains. Just curious what the dealer added.
 
/ New Kioti DK40SE #14  
PA hayseed said:
what grade hook did they attach? I'm just curious if it was 39 or 70 and chinese or U.S. There are pletny of posts on this site about hooks and chains. Just curious what the dealer added.

I cannot imagine it matters for a bucket hook. For something that one is using for trailering I can understand going out of my way to insure the best but for a utility hook on a bucket I would personally be quite happy if it was made in Shanghai.
 
/ New Kioti DK40SE #15  
IslandTractor said:
I cannot imagine it matters for a bucket hook. For something that one is using for trailering I can understand going out of my way to insure the best but for a utility hook on a bucket I would personally be quite happy if it was made in Shanghai.

That is where we would differ then sir. If I am going to take the time to put one on, it can't fail when used. I am not attempting to argue with you, just a different perspective, having had a chain hook or two pop/bend on me. The loggers in my area don't use the chinese anymore, lessons learned.

I am assuming that it is being used like I would use it, lifting and pulling logs, stumps, etc. Also carrying things.
 
/ New Kioti DK40SE #16  
Fair enough, I understand your reasoning. I use my grapple for those sorts of tasks and I therefore didn't use my bucket hooks for much of anything on my CK20. I haven't even welded any on my new bucket yet. Maybe I'll compromise and find a nice set of Korean ones.:D
